St. Pete Running Company will throw a grand opening celebration for its second shop on Sunday, Jan. 11 at 2601 Dr. MLK, Jr. St. N. The 1,300-square-foot store began welcoming customers in December. It has a coffee bar inside.

Cody and Janna Angell launched their first store in the Tyrone area back in 2014. "We wanted a presence on the East side of town too because a lot of our customers were coming from there," Cody said, per the St. Pete Catalyst.

The new shop stocks running shoes and accessories. Group runs start here.

"People have come to our first store just to hang out. So, it quickly transcended a normal retail environment and became like a club," Cody said. "So, with the second store, we thought 'why not give them a reason to hang out.'"

The couple spent time in Australia, where coffee thrives. They'd go for runs and then sip coffee together after. While traveling, they stopped at cafes and jotted down ideas for what they wanted to build.

This "sculpted the ethos of" what the couple created, Cody added. The business works with a roaster from Orlando that sources beans from a single farm in Guatemala. The Angells have teamed up with St. Petersburg-based More Living Ceramics to craft mugs for guests.

The shop owners hit several roadblocks before the soft opening. They chose to rebuild the space, which meant new plumbing and electrical work. Permits took six or seven months to secure.

"This felt like the cool neighbor feel where you can see the same people every week and become integrated into the flow of that community," Cody said.

The grand opening will kick off with an 8 a.m. run split into two groups. People can try out running shoes from one of the company's partners. A ribbon cutting ceremony starts at 9:30 a.m.

"Walking and running are really simple solutions to a lot of complicated problems in the world," Cody said.
